#045240 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#045240 is composed of 1.6% red, 32.2%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 22% yellow and 67.8% black. It has a hue angle of 166.2 degrees, a saturation of 90.7% and a lightness of 16.9%. #045240 color hex could be obtained by blending #08a480 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

Shades and Tints of #045240

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000706 is the darkest color, while #f3fefc is the lightest one.
